#326b4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#326b4d is composed of 19.6% red, 42%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 28%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 148.4 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 30.8%. #326b4d color hex could be obtained by blending #64d69a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#326b4d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#326b4d has RGB values of R:50, G:107,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.28,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 3304269.

Shades and Tints of #326b4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f2f9f5 is the lightest one.
